I have a few questions for those using the DUI Tropical drysuit for diving in warm waters, say 80 - 85+ degree water. Whatt under garments do you wear or are necessary for warm tropical waters? I am concerned that pulling on a light polartec under garment will result in excessive sweating. I was hoping just a pair of swim trunks and an Undr armour type shirt would be enough. How much additional weight do you need to add vs a 2mm neoprene wetsuit? Does the tropical dry suit require more or less weight than diving with a normal tropical wet suit?

Drysuits require more weight. Not sure why you want to dive dry in 80F water.

Trunks and an under armor shirt works fine. In fact it likely is perfect without the drysuit! :D You could wear a t-shirt and swim suit or shorts. You could wear nothing under the suit but you would get stinky quickly. I wear socks as you feet will stick to the booties assuming you have booties.

I have no clue what weight to use. Do a weight check. Add 5lbs for the tank unless you are using steel.
